What is Chelated Iron?
Chelated iron refers to iron that is bound to an amino acid or other organic molecule, forming a complex that enhances its stability and absorption in the body. This process is known as chelation. Common forms of chelated iron include iron bisglycinate, iron glycinate, and iron citrate. These compounds are designed to improve the bioavailability of iron, making it easier for the body to absorb and utilize.
Understanding Iron Absorption
Iron absorption varies based on several factors, including the type of iron, the presence of other nutrients, and individual health conditions. There are two main forms of dietary iron:
1. Heme Iron: Found in animal products (meat, poultry, fish), heme iron is more readily absorbed by the body, with an absorption rate of about 15-35%.
2. Non-Heme Iron: Found in plant-based foods (beans, lentils, spinach), non-heme iron has a lower absorption rate, typically ranging from 2-20%. The presence of certain inhibitors (like phytates, polyphenols, and calcium) in plant foods can further reduce non-heme iron absorption.
Given these differences, many individuals, especially those following vegetarian or vegan diets, may benefit from iron supplements, particularly chelated forms.
The Advantages of Chelated Iron
1. Enhanced Bioavailability
Research suggests that chelated iron supplements are better absorbed compared to non-chelated forms. The chelation process protects iron from inhibitors present in the digestive tract, allowing for more efficient absorption. Studies indicate that chelated iron can increase serum ferritin levels (a marker of iron stores) more effectively than traditional ferrous sulfate supplements.
2. Reduced Gastrointestinal Side Effects
One common issue with iron supplementation is gastrointestinal discomfort, including constipation, nausea, and bloating. Chelated iron is often better tolerated, as the chelation process can mitigate these side effects. Many users report fewer gastrointestinal issues when taking chelated iron compared to other forms of iron.

Who Should Consider Chelated Iron?
Chelated iron may be particularly beneficial for individuals at risk of iron deficiency, including:
– Vegetarians and vegans who may not get enough heme iron from their diets.
– Pregnant women who require additional iron for fetal development.
– Athletes who have higher iron needs due to increased physical activity.
– Individuals with gastrointestinal disorders that impair nutrient absorption.
